What is a scatter plot?

Back

A scatter plot is a type of graph that shows the relationship between two quantitative variables by displaying data points on a two-dimensional grid.

What does a strong positive linear association indicate?

Back

A strong positive linear association indicates that as one variable increases, the other variable also increases in a consistent manner.

What does a strong negative linear association indicate?

Back

A strong negative linear association indicates that as one variable increases, the other variable decreases in a consistent manner.

What is no association in a scatter plot?

Back

No association means that there is no discernible relationship between the two variables; changes in one variable do not affect the other.

What is a non-linear association?

Back

A non-linear association occurs when the relationship between two variables cannot be accurately represented by a straight line.

How can you identify a strong association in a scatter plot?

Back

A strong association is identified by data points that are closely clustered around a line, indicating a clear relationship between the variables.

What does it mean if a scatter plot shows a weak association?

Back

A weak association means that the data points are spread out and do not closely follow a clear trend or pattern.
